We’re excited to share with you a major project that we’ve been working on behind the scenes! Starting in 2021, the upside podcast network will be launching a growing number of localized business podcasts.

The upside podcast network helps local teams to produce high-quality shows covering their local business ecosystems. Hosts on the ground will interview business leaders in their local communities, produced and supported by upside.

The journey begins this month with our first show: Lay of the Land. Hosted by Jeffrey Stern and TheTagan, Lay of the Land covers the Cleveland business community.

In this week’s episode, we’ll talk about why we’re building a network, what it means for the future of business podcasts, and how you can get involved.

What is upside?

Named a top 27 business podcast by Fortune, upside examines startup investing outside of Silicon Valley.

Every Wednesday, we speak with an early stage founder. We interview them as if we are angel investors considering the company as an investment opportunity.

Each show has three segments:

1.) Intro: independent research of the company
2.) Interview: interview with the founder
3.) Debrief: breaking down the opportunity

Sometimes, we share Coffee Chats interviewing venture capitalists, community builders, and later-stage founders.
